BlueStacks – Android Emulator for PC & Mac
Run Android Apps and Games on Your Computer with BlueStacks
BlueStacks stands as the world’s most popular Android emulator, enabling millions of users to run their favorite mobile applications and games directly on Windows and Mac computers. Since its initial release in 2011, BlueStacks has revolutionized the way people interact with Android content, providing a bridge between mobile and desktop computing that has transformed gaming, productivity, and app testing workflows for users worldwide.
The platform leverages advanced virtualization technology to create a fully functional Android environment within your desktop operating system. Unlike simple screen mirroring solutions, BlueStacks provides a complete Android experience with access to the Google Play Store, support for keyboard and mouse controls, and performance optimization specifically designed for desktop hardware. This approach allows users to enjoy mobile games with the precision of mouse controls and the comfort of larger displays while maintaining full compatibility with the Android ecosystem.
Comprehensive Features and Capabilities
Advanced Gaming Engine
BlueStacks incorporates a sophisticated gaming engine that delivers performance exceeding what’s possible on most mobile devices. The HyperG graphics technology ensures smooth frame rates even in demanding games, utilizing your computer’s dedicated GPU for rendering. This means popular titles like PUBG Mobile, Call of Duty Mobile, Genshin Impact, and Free Fire run at higher resolutions and frame rates than on typical smartphones.
The gaming engine includes intelligent resource allocation that dynamically adjusts CPU and memory usage based on application requirements. When running intensive games, BlueStacks prioritizes performance, while lighter applications receive minimal resources to maintain system responsiveness. This adaptive approach ensures optimal performance across the entire spectrum of Android applications.
Customizable Control Schemes
One of BlueStacks’ most powerful features is its comprehensive control mapping system. Users can create custom keyboard and mouse configurations for any application, transforming touch-based games into experiences that feel native to PC gaming. The platform includes pre-configured control schemes for thousands of popular games, allowing immediate gameplay without manual setup.
The control editor provides pixel-perfect precision for placing virtual touch points, swipe gestures, and tilt controls. Advanced users can create macros for repetitive actions, assign multiple actions to single keys, and even configure gamepad support for controller enthusiasts. These customization options make BlueStacks particularly valuable for competitive mobile gaming where precision and speed matter.
Multi-Instance Functionality
BlueStacks pioneered multi-instance technology that allows users to run multiple Android environments simultaneously. This feature proves invaluable for gamers who want to manage multiple game accounts, developers testing applications across different Android versions, or users who simply want to multitask between different apps efficiently.
The Multi-Instance Manager provides intuitive controls for creating, cloning, and managing Android instances. Each instance can run different Android versions, enabling comprehensive testing across the fragmented Android ecosystem. Users can synchronize actions across instances for efficient multi-account management or run completely independent environments for diverse use cases.
Performance Optimization Tools
The platform includes sophisticated performance tuning options that allow users to allocate specific amounts of RAM and CPU cores to BlueStacks. These settings ensure optimal performance based on available hardware and application requirements. The Eco Mode feature reduces resource consumption for background instances, enabling efficient multi-tasking without overwhelming system resources.
BlueStacks also provides real-time performance monitoring displaying FPS, CPU usage, and memory consumption. These metrics help users identify performance bottlenecks and adjust settings accordingly. The platform’s automatic optimization feature analyzes your hardware configuration and recommends optimal settings for the best balance between performance and resource usage.
Installation and System Requirements
Minimum System Specifications
BlueStacks runs on a wide range of hardware configurations, though performance scales with system capabilities. The minimum requirements include Windows 7 or later (Windows 10/11 recommended) or macOS 10.12 or later, 4GB RAM (8GB recommended for optimal performance), 5GB free disk space, and a processor supporting virtualization technology. Intel and AMD processors from the past decade generally meet these requirements.
For gaming purposes, dedicated graphics cards significantly improve performance, though integrated graphics handle casual games adequately. SSD storage improves application loading times considerably compared to traditional hard drives. Users with older systems can still run BlueStacks but may need to adjust quality settings and limit multi-instance usage.
Installation Process
Installing BlueStacks follows a straightforward process designed for users of all technical levels. The installer automatically downloads the latest version, configures virtualization settings, and sets up the Android environment. Most installations complete within 5-10 minutes depending on internet speed and system performance.
During installation, BlueStacks configures Windows Hypervisor or its proprietary virtualization layer depending on system compatibility. The platform automatically detects the optimal configuration for your hardware, though advanced users can manually adjust these settings through the preferences menu. Post-installation, signing in with a Google account enables access to the Play Store and cloud synchronization features.
Use Cases and Applications
Mobile Gaming on Desktop
The primary use case for BlueStacks remains mobile gaming, where the platform excels at providing enhanced experiences. Playing mobile games on a larger monitor with keyboard and mouse controls transforms casual mobile titles into serious gaming experiences. The precision offered by mouse aiming in shooter games or the convenience of keyboard shortcuts in strategy games creates advantages impossible to achieve on touchscreens.
BlueStacks supports streaming integration for content creators who want to share their mobile gaming sessions. The platform includes native support for OBS and other streaming software, enabling high-quality broadcasts without complex configuration. Many successful streamers use BlueStacks to showcase mobile games to their audiences with professional production quality.
App Development and Testing
Developers find BlueStacks valuable for Android application testing without requiring physical devices. While Android Studio’s built-in emulator serves development purposes, BlueStacks offers faster performance and better compatibility with commercial applications. Testing apps in an environment that closely matches real-world usage patterns helps identify issues before public release.
The multi-instance feature proves particularly valuable for testing applications across different Android versions and screen configurations. Developers can simultaneously run tests on Android 9, 10, 11, and 12 environments, ensuring broad compatibility. This parallel testing approach significantly accelerates quality assurance workflows.
Productivity Applications
Beyond gaming, BlueStacks enables access to Android productivity applications on desktop computers. Users can run messaging apps like WhatsApp, social media applications, or specialized tools only available on Android. This capability proves particularly useful for professionals who need to manage Android-only applications as part of their workflow.
The larger screen real estate and keyboard input make productivity applications more efficient on BlueStacks than on phones. Writing messages, managing social media accounts, or using Android-specific business tools becomes significantly more comfortable with full desktop input methods.
Security and Privacy Considerations
Data Protection
BlueStacks operates as a sandboxed environment, isolating Android applications from your main operating system. This isolation provides security benefits, as malicious Android applications cannot directly access Windows files or system resources. The platform implements the same permission system as standard Android, requiring explicit user approval for sensitive capabilities.
User data within BlueStacks receives protection through standard Android security measures plus additional encryption for sensitive information. The platform does not access or transmit personal data beyond what’s necessary for functionality and optional analytics. Users concerned about privacy can disable telemetry through the settings menu.
Regular Updates
BlueStacks maintains a regular update schedule addressing security vulnerabilities, performance improvements, and compatibility with new applications. The automatic update feature ensures users always run the latest version with current security patches. Major version updates typically arrive quarterly, while minor patches deploy as needed to address critical issues.
The development team actively monitors security research and responds promptly to identified vulnerabilities. This proactive approach to security has maintained BlueStacks’ reputation as a trustworthy platform despite the inherent risks of running third-party applications.
BlueStacks Versions and Editions
BlueStacks 5
The current flagship version, BlueStacks 5, represents a complete architectural overhaul delivering significant performance improvements. The new engine reduces memory consumption by up to 50% compared to previous versions while improving launch times and overall responsiveness. These optimizations make BlueStacks 5 viable on systems that struggled with earlier versions.
BlueStacks 5 introduces enhanced Android compatibility, supporting a broader range of applications and games. The updated graphics engine provides better visual quality and higher frame rates, particularly in demanding games. The redesigned user interface offers improved navigation and easier access to features and settings.
BlueStacks X
BlueStacks X represents cloud gaming innovation, allowing users to stream Android games without local installation. This service requires no downloads, running entirely through web browsers on any device. The cloud-based approach eliminates hardware requirements, enabling gaming on Chromebooks, tablets, or older computers incapable of running the traditional emulator.
The streaming service includes a curated library of popular games optimized for cloud play. While the game selection is more limited than the full Play Store, the convenience of instant access without installation appeals to casual gamers. The service operates on a freemium model with optional subscriptions for enhanced features.
Comparison with Alternative Emulators
BlueStacks faces competition from several Android emulators, each with distinct strengths. NoxPlayer offers similar features with a focus on gaming, while LDPlayer emphasizes lightweight performance. MEmu provides good compatibility with a user-friendly interface, and Genymotion targets developers with advanced debugging features.
BlueStacks distinguishes itself through the combination of performance, compatibility, and feature completeness. The platform’s extensive game optimization database ensures popular titles run smoothly without manual configuration. The sophisticated control mapping system remains industry-leading, and the multi-instance functionality offers unmatched flexibility for power users.
